
The Fall of Hong Kong by Mark Roberti
Covering the crucial period since 1978 when Britain and China negotiated the treaty that spelled out how Hong Kong would be run after 1997, this investigative work takes the reader into the corridors of power in London, Hong Kong and Beijing, and presents a wealth of new information to suggest that Britain failed to get adequate safeguards for her colony.
